Lake Forest Makes ‘Most Challenging High School’ List

LFHS ranked as the 46th most challenging in Illinois.

Lake Forest High School ranked 46 on a Washington Post list of the state’s most challenging high schools. Nationally it is ranked 1,298. Fewer than 10 percent of high schools nationally made the list.

That's considerably lower than it's been on the list in past years. Last year it ranked 30 in Illinois and was higher than that the two previous years.

The ranking uses the number of college-level tests given at the school divided by the number of graduates.

College Prep School of America in Lombard ranked No. 1 in the state but Chicago Public Schools dominated the top of the list, taking four of the top six spots; Walter Payton College Prep, Lincoln Park High School, Whitney M. Young Magnet and Jones College Prep were in the 2, 4, 5 and 6 spots. Adlai E. Stevenson in Lincolnshire ranked No. 3.
